The solicitation seeks procurement of 1,031 units of NSN 1680006763199 DRUM, TAB CONTROL, with 1,030 units to be delivered to the DLA Distribution Depot in Oklahoma within 250 days of award, and one additional unit subject to the same delivery terms. This is a combined solicitation under the Small Business Administration Total Small Business Set-Aside program, exclusively open to small business concerns as defined by FAR 19.5. The North American Industry Classification System code is 336413, indicating the product falls under Aerospace Product and Parts Manufacturing. Quotes must be submitted electronically and are due by June 17, 2026, with the solicitation posted on June 2, 2026. The contracting office is the DLA Aviation under the Department of Defense, based in Richmond, Virginia, with all inquiries to be directed to the designated point of contact via email. Performance location details are not specified beyond the delivery destination.

DLA award SPE4A726PF225 posted on DIBBS. Awardee: CALDRAUL JOHNSON, INC (CAGE 06209) Total Contract Price: $391,780.00 Award Date: 08-17-2026 Solicitation: SPE4A7-26-Q-0706 Line items: - GOVERNMENT FIRST ARTICLE TEST (NSN/Part 0001S00000052) - DRUM, TAB CONTROL (NSN/Part 1680006763199, PR 7016646141)

The Defense Logistics Agency, through DLA Land and Maritime, has issued Request for Quotations SPE7L7-26-Q-2412 for the procurement of 100 nickel-cadmium wet storage batteries (NSN 6140-01-241-2296). These batteries are specified as wet, discharged, and spillable, with a non-extendable shelf life of 36 months. Approved sources include Aerodesign, Inc. (P/N AD-31004-04C) and Marathonnorco Aerospace, Inc. (P/N 31004-04C). The items are to be delivered to the Royal Saudi Air Force within 60 days after the order date. This is a fixed-price solicitation where award will be based on the best value to the government, evaluating technical conformity, past performance, and offered delivery time. Because the batteries are classified as corrosive materials (UN2795), the contractor must strictly adhere to hazardous materials regulations, including ICAO, IMDG, 49 CFR, and AFJMAN 24-204.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E Level B, Pack Code Q, using 4G fiber-board boxes. Inspection will be conducted by DCMA at the distributor or OEM site, with acceptance occurring at the origin. Administrative requirements include the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and receiving reports. The contract inc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and strict cybersecurity reporting requirements under DFARS 252.204-7012. Quotes must be submitted electronically by the deadline of September 17, 2026.
